Quick answer

Musawali is a village in Etawah Tehsil of Etawah district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 147619.

About Musawali village record

Musawali is listed under Etawah Tehsil in Etawah district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.

The Census 2011 record reports population 1,182, 196 households, area 329.58 hectares, PIN code 000000.

Musawali village Census details
FieldValue
Village nameMusawali
Census village code147619
StateUttar Pradesh
State code09
DistrictEtawah
District code161
Tehsil / Sub-DistrictEtawah
Sub-district code00838
Census year2011
Population1,182
Households196
Male population656
Female population526
Sex ratio802 females per 1,000 males
Scheduled Castes population106
Scheduled Tribes population0
Area329.58 hectares
Population density359 people per sq. km
PIN code000000
CD blockBarhpura
Gram panchayatMusawali
Nearest statutory townEtawah
Nearest statutory town distance10 km

Facilities and amenities in Musawali

The Census 2011 village directory reports the following education, health, water, transport, communication and public-service facilities. These are historical records, not a statement of current availability.

Census 2011 facilities reported for Musawali
Facility categoryFacility or serviceCensus 2011 status
EducationGovernment primary schoolAvailable in village; 2 reported
EducationGovernment middle schoolAvailable in village; 1 reported
EducationGovernment sec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
EducationGovernment senior sec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
HealthCommunity health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health sub-centre0 reported
HealthAllopathic hospital0 reported
HealthDispensary0 reported
HealthVeterinary hospital0 reported
Water and sanitationTre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ationUntre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ationTotal sanitation campaign coverageNot available in village
Water and sanitationCommunity toilet complexNot available in village
CommunicationPost officeN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
CommunicationSub post officeNot available in village
CommunicationMobile phone coverageN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
CommunicationInternet / CSCN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Public b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Private b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sRailway stationN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Pucca roadAvailable in village
Transport and roadsAll-weather roadNot available in village
Banking and public servicesATMNot available in village
Banking and public servicesCommercial bankN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Banking and public servicesCooperative bankN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Banking and public servicesPDS shopA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esAnganwadi centreA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esASHA workerAvailable in village
PowerDomestic power supplyAvailable in village; 10 hours/day
PowerAgriculture power supplyAvailable in village; 10 hours/day
PowerPower supply for all usersNot available in village; 0 hours/day
Land-use details reported for Musawali
Land-use fieldCensus 2011 value
Forest area56.07 hectares
Non-agricultural use area76.93 hectares
Culturable waste land4.93 hectares
Current fallow land1.99 hectares
Net area sown180.03 hectares
Total unirrigated land10.25 hectares
Irrigated area169.78 hectares
Wells / tube-wells irrigated area169.78 hectares
